Custom Path in RadzenLink

Hello Radzen Team,

Right now, I am developing some internal applications for my company, and we use some browser extensions that require the use of custom links. These links work perfectly when using a tag, however when trying to use the RadzenLink it shows an error:

<div class="rz-p-12 rz-text-align-center">
    <RadzenLink Path="localexplorer:\\test\test" Text="Go to Buttons page" />
</div>
UriFormatException: Invalid URI: The hostname could not be parsed.

The RadzenLink component uses the NavLink under the hood. The latter relies on the NavigationManager which doesn't seem to support custom urls (evident from the stacktrace). In short you can't directly use RadzenLink. What you can do instead is use a regular <a>. To make it look as RadzenLink set its class attribute to rz-link.
